Summit is an unincorporated community in Smithfield Township, DeKalb County, Indiana.
A post office was established at Summit in 1871, and remained in operation until it was discontinued in 1908. [3] Summit was named for its lofty elevation. [4]
Summit is located at 41°30′47″N85°01′34″W / 41.51306°N 85.02611°W .
